HP Notebook - 14-cm0503sa
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

I have run a PC Health Check for compatibility with a Windows 11 upgrade. It looks as though my CPU isn't supported for W11, so i am wondering if it possible to upgrade the CPU or if i have to settle for W10?

Thanks!

Hi:

 

The processor your notebook has is an integral part of the motherboard.

 

The only way to upgrade the processor would be to replace the motherboard with one listed in chapter 3 of your notebook's service manual that may come with a better processor.

 

Maintenance and Service Guide HP 14 Laptop PC

 

It would probably be less expensive to buy a new notebook that fully supports W11 than to replace the motherboard in yours.

 

If you want to upgrade to W11 on your notebook as it is, you can see this discussion at the link below where I provided the instructions to do that.
